Don't log host passwords when they are set/modified
The host password was defined as a Str type so would be logged in cleartext in the Apache log. A new class, HostPassword, was defined to only override safe_value() so it always returns an obfuscated value. The Password class cannot be used because it has special treatment in the frontend to manage prompting and specifically doesn't allow a value to be passed into it. This breaks backwards compatibility with older clients. Since this class is derived from Str old clients treat it as a plain string value.
